In modern industrial food science, Isolated Soy Protein (ISP) Emulsion Type acts as a foundational agent for stabilizing complex multi-phase systems. The structural functionality of ISP—particularly commercial grades like 9007B-C, 9500, and 9001BW—is defined by its ability to locate at the oil-water interface, reducing interfacial tension and forming a coherent, viscoelastic film around dispersed lipid droplets.
This emulsifying mechanism is largely governed by the balance between hydrophilic and lipophilic amino acid residues on the protein's polypeptide chains. During high-shear mechanical mixing (such as chopping or homogenization), the globular proteins undergo partial denaturation, exposing hydrophobic segments that interact directly with the lipid phase, while the hydrophilic regions remain oriented toward the aqueous phase. This creates a highly stable, uniform matrix resistant to coalescence, creaming, or syneresis under thermal processing.
Science-Backed Performance Indicator: The gelation phase of Emulsion-Type Isolated Soy Proteins occurs at critical thermal denaturing temperatures (typically between 75°C to 80°C), where the protein network cross-links with water molecules, trapping fat droplets inside a robust proteinaceous lattice. This enables food manufacturers to achieve high water-binding and fat-binding ratios (up to 1:5:5 water-to-protein-to-oil configurations).
Distinguishing between different functional profiles is crucial for R&D departments. While injection-type proteins (such as 9020, 9026, and 9028) are designed for low viscosity and high solubility to easily pass through needle systems into intact muscle tissue, emulsion-type proteins focus on high viscosity, high gel-strength, and rapid water absorption. These are optimized for high-speed cutters and emulsifiers, providing structure to finely comminuted meat batters, sausages, canned meats, and vegetarian meat analogues.

Our 9007B-C emulsion-type protein begins to gel around 75°C, reaching its peak network density at 80°C to 85°C. This makes it suitable for autoclaves, high-temperature boiling, and pasteurization tunnels without structural breakdown.

Our Isolated Soy Protein has a shelf life of 12 to 18 months when stored in a cool, dry place below 25°C and under 60% relative humidity. It should be kept away from strong odors and moisture to prevent clumping and maintain powder flowability.
